简介与推荐:Simple Effective Text Matching PyTorch 项目
Simple Effective Text Matching PyTorch 是一个基于 PyTorch 的开源项目,实现了 ACL2019 论文 "Simple and Effective Text Matching with Richer Alignment Features" 中的文本匹配模型。该项目主要使用 Python 编程语言。
1. 项目基础介绍
Simple Effective Text Matching PyTorch 旨在为文本匹配任务提供一种简单而高效的方法。它通过优化模型结构,简化了许多在文本匹配任务中被认为是核心组件的部分,同时保留了三种关键特征,即原始的点特征、前一个对齐特征和上下文特征,以实现序列间的有效对齐。
2. 核心功能
该项目的主要功能包括:
- 文本匹配:模型接受两个文本序列作为输入,预测它们之间的关系,适用于自然语言推理、同义句识别和答案选择等任务。
- 性能优异:在 SNLI、SciTail、Quora 和 WikiQA 四个基准数据集上,RE2 模型达到了与现有技术水平相当的性能,同时在推断速度上至少比性能相近的模型快 6 倍。
- 灵活配置:提供了多个配置文件,用户可以根据需要轻松地调整模型设置和参数。
3. 最近更新的功能
项目最近的更新主要包括:
- 性能优化:对模型进行了进一步的优化,提高了其在不同任务和数据集上的性能。
- 代码改进:修复了一些已知的错误,并对代码进行了重构,使得代码更加健壮和易于维护。
- 文档更新:更新了项目文档,提供了更详细的安装指南和使用说明,帮助用户更好地理解和使用项目。
通过这些更新,Simple Effective Text Matching PyTorch 项目继续为文本匹配领域的研究者和开发者提供了一个强有力的工具。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



